Duplicate information isn't just a nuisance; it's a considerable barrier to achieving optimal performance in numerous digital platforms. When online search engine like Google encounter replicate content, they have a hard time to figure out which variation to index or focus on. This can lead to lower rankings in search results, reduced exposure, and a bad user experience. Without special and valuable content, you risk losing your audience's trust and engagement.
Duplicate content describes blocks of text or other media that appear in multiple places throughout the web. This can take place both within your own website (internal duplication) or across various domains (external duplication). Search engines punish sites with extreme duplicate content since it complicates their indexing process.
Google focuses on user experience above all else. If users continually stumble upon similar pieces of content from different sources, their experience suffers. Subsequently, Google intends to offer special details that adds value instead of recycling existing material.

Several tools can help in identifying replicate material:
|Tool Name|Description|| -------------------|-----------------------------------------------------|| Copyscape|Checks if your text appears somewhere else online|| Siteliner|Analyzes your website for internal duplication|| Shrieking Frog SEO Spider|Crawls your site for prospective concerns|
Internal connecting not only helps users navigate but also help search engines in comprehending your site's hierarchy much better; this reduces confusion around which pages are original versus duplicated.

You can utilize tools like Copyscape or Siteliner which scan your website versus others readily available online and recognize instances of duplication.
Yes, online search engine may punish websites with extreme replicate material by reducing their ranking in search engine result and even de-indexing them altogether.
Canonical tags notify online search engine about which variation of a page must be prioritized when multiple variations exist, thus avoiding confusion over duplicates.
Rewriting posts normally helps but ensure they use distinct viewpoints or extra details that separates them from existing copies.
A great practice would be quarterly audits; nevertheless, if you regularly publish new product or team up with several writers, consider month-to-month checks instead.
